Procházet zdrojové kódy

fix:添加锁和抛出异常

ly před 10 měsíci
rodič
revize
fe7581a67d

+ 1 - 0
src/main/java/cn/ezhizao/project/business/workOrder/controller/WorkOrderServiceController.java

@@ -199,6 +199,7 @@ public class WorkOrderServiceController extends BaseController {
     @Log(title = "单次工单", businessType = BusinessType.EXPORT)
     @PreAuthorize("@ss.hasPermi('business:customer:service:once:exportOnce')")
     @PostMapping("/exportOnce")
+    @distributedLock(prefix = "crmServiceExportOnce",key = "@tenantId")
     public void exportOnce(HttpServletResponse response, BizWorkOrder bizWorkOrder) throws NoSuchFieldException, IllegalAccessException {
         setTenantId(bizWorkOrder);
         bizWorkOrder.setType(2);